
Community Stats Update
Community stats are here! I've built a full stats layer on top of real match data from Counterwatch users, covering hero win rates, counter matchups, synergy pairings, and per-map performance, all filtered to your rank division. During matches, a new lineup widget breaks down how each hero pick contributes to the team's chances. I also redesigned ult charge tracking for Marvel Rivals based on your feedback.
New Features
Community Hero Stats
- Hero Win Rates: See how every hero performs at your rank division, with overall and per-map breakdowns
- Counter Matchups: Check which heroes have the best win rates against any hero you're facing
- Synergy Pairings: Find which heroes work best together at your rank
- Division Filtering: Stats are filtered to your rank division for relevant data
Live Match Lineup
- Team Breakdown: A new in-game widget shows each hero's impact on the match based on counter, synergy, and map stats
- Win Prediction: See how your team's composition stacks up with a live win chance estimate
- Hero Pool Suggestions: Your best hero alternatives are scored and shown during the match
Hero Pool
- Set Your Heroes: Pick your preferred heroes for each role from the launcher
- Live Scoring: During matches, your hero pool is ranked by how well each hero performs against the current enemy team, their synergy with your teammates, and the map you're playing on
- Smart Suggestions: Get recommendations for heroes to add or remove based on your play history
Maps Page Redesign
- Full Map List: All maps are now visible regardless of how many you've played, with your personal stats shown alongside community data
- Top Heroes Per Map: Each map row shows the highest win rate heroes from the community at your rank
- Popularity Indicators: A heat bar shows how often each map is played relative to others
Ult Charge Redesign
- Clearer Charge Tracking: Ult charge is now shown as an accent bar beneath hero portraits with the charge number following the fill point
- Ult Ready Indicator: A clear symbol and color shift when a player reaches 100% charge
- Ulting Animations: Distinct visual effects when a player is actively using their ultimate
Bug Fixes
- Fixed overlay not showing at the start of a new match
- Fixed canceled competitive matches being saved as losses
- Fixed rejoining a match sometimes incorrectly counting as a loss
- Fixed app sometimes getting stuck showing as offline
- Fixed launcher not remembering its window position between sessions
- Fixed launcher showing blank on startup for some users
- Fixed disconnected enemy heroes disappearing between rounds